If you've found yourself getting tired of the songs you already have for Guitar Hero (Only the registered members can see the link) and are too cheap to pay for new ones, Activision understands. Today the company released a press release that detailed information about not only tomorrow's PlayStation Store (Only the registered members can see the link) update, but also an update next week in relation to St. Patrick's Day that will include a free track pack.

The lineup for release this week is as follows:

Deftones - "Hole in the Earth"
Avenged Sevenfold (Only the registered members can see the link) - "Almost Easy"
Thrice - "The Arsonist."

According to the press release, these songs are already available, so you may want to check out the store today. If not, then expect them tomorrow either way. As for the special FREE track pack coming next week, it will feature Celtic band, Dropkick Murphys, and will contain three songs (Only the registered members can see the link) from their upcoming album, The Meanest of Times.

The songs included in this free pack are as follows:

-Famous for Nothing
-Flannigan's Ball
-Johnny, I Hardly Knew Ya

The Dropkick Murphys may be most recognized from the movie, The Departed, which featured their hit song, I'm Shipping Up To Boston, which was showcased several times throughout the movie.
